摘要
以国内应用广泛的毕肖普条分法结合MATLAB优化工具箱中具有优良特性的拟牛顿法和单纯形法编程,同时实现用这几种最优化方法求解最小安全系数,并就有关方面予以比较并查看它们的求解差异,以期通过多种方法的比较尽可能地找到真正的危险滑裂面。考虑到初值的选取对优化计算的重要影响,适当地采用了一些合理的方法。
Considering the excellent optimization toolbox in MATLAB,this paper combines the good-attributes quasi-Newton method and the simplex method in MATLAB toolbox with the popular bishop method to achieve the min safety factor and conducts further a comparison in some terms,hoping to find the real minimum safety factor.Considering the important role that the original value plays,we adopt some reasonable methods.
